MAG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review
80 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MAG Silver (MAG)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$409M — down 29% from $574M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 15 funds opened new MAG posit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 27 added to existing stakes and 20 trimmed.
The largest buyer was 1832 Asset Management, adding an estimated $12.9M. The largest seller was Addenda Capital, exiting entirely with an estimated $12.3M sold.
